Alright, so, I’ve been messing around with this pair of ASICS, trying to give them a bit of a makeover. I wanted to share the whole process, ’cause why not? I picked up this basic pair of white ASICS a while back. Nothing fancy, just your standard white sneakers. My goal was to jazz them up with some purple and green. Sounded cool in my head, at least.

Getting Started

First things first, I gathered my supplies. I got some fabric paint in purple and green, naturally. I also grabbed some brushes – a couple of different sizes for the details and the bigger areas. And tape! Can’t forget the painter’s tape. That stuff is a lifesaver when you want to keep your paint job neat.

Prepping the Shoes

Before I went wild with the colors, I had to prep the shoes. I cleaned them up real good to make sure there was no dirt or anything that would mess up the paint. Then came the fun part – taping. I spent a good chunk of time taping off the areas I didn’t want to paint. I wanted to create some kind of pattern, so I taped off stripes and shapes, making sure the tape was really stuck on there.

Painting Process

  • Started with the base: I decided to go with purple as my base color. I applied a thin coat first, letting it dry completely before adding another. It took about three coats to get a nice, solid purple. I was pretty stoked with how it was looking.
  • Adding the green: Once the purple was all set, I carefully removed some of the tape to reveal the areas I wanted to paint green. I used a smaller brush for this to get into the corners and keep the edges sharp. The green went on in a couple of coats, too.
  • Details, details, details: With the main colors down, I took off the rest of the tape. There were a few spots where the paint had bled a bit, so I touched those up with a tiny brush. It took some patience, but it was worth it to clean up those lines.

The Final Touches

After all the painting was done and dried, I sprayed the shoes with a sealant. Just wanted to make sure my hard work would last. I let them sit for a day or two, just to be sure everything was fully set.

Wearing Them Out

Finally, I laced them up and took them out for a spin. It felt pretty awesome to rock a pair of shoes that I customized myself. Got a few compliments, too, which was a nice bonus. It was a fun project, and I’m pretty happy with how my purple and green ASICS turned out.

It might not be everyone’s cup of tea, but that’s the fun of it. I got to mess around with some colors and create something unique. If you’re thinking about customizing your own shoes, I say go for it. It’s a cool way to express yourself, and it’s not as hard as it might seem.
